hey i own a 94 accord with a f22b2 sohc engine. I was wondering if there was anyway i could drop a vtec f22 series head or "top" on it and make it a vtec if possible. also i was wondering if you could do the same with a f23 head and drop it on there... i dont know. also what would it take to put this all together if it can and estimate cost. if you have any information that would be awsome

Find an F22B1 head, intake manifold, header, distributor, new headgasket and head studs and swap it on. Will probably require a new ECU and some wiring changes.
